200kg of sugar was purchased ar Rupees 15 per kg and sold at a profit of 5% compute the profit and the selling price per KG​

Step-by-step explanation:

Cost per kg = Rs 15

Find the profit:

Profit = 5% of Rs 15Profit = 0.05 x 15 = Rs 0.75

Find the selling price:

Selling Price = Cost Price + ProfitSelling Price = 15 + 0.75 = Rs 15.75
